Traditional Elements of a Quinceaera

Every quinceaera follows a structure steeped in tradition. Some of the most important elements include:

La Misa (The Mass): A religious ceremony held in a church where the quinceaera receives blessings and expresses gratitude.

The Dress and Court: The quinceañera wears an elegant ball gown, often in pastel colors, accompanied by a court of damas and chambelanes.

The shifting of the Shoes: A special ritual where the pubertal womans father or close relative changes her flat shoes to tall heels, symbolizing her transition into maturity.

La ltima Mueca (The Last Doll): A passionate tradition where the quinceaera receives a resolution doll, representing the stop of childhood.
